General Description:
The Pathologists Assistant reports to the Laboratory Medical Director and the Laboratory Administrative Director.
Provides support to attending pathologists and histology technologists. Primarily processes and dissects (i.e. grosses) surgical pathology specimens using standardized methods in accordance with College of American Pathologists standards department procedures and other relevant regulations and standards. Key Responsibilities:
  • Identifies specimens and determines appropriate sections to analyze; dissects describes prepares fixes and stores surgical specimens for light microscopy immunofluorescence immunohistochemistry frozen section microscopy and other ancillary studies.
  • Executes imaging techniques and principals used in anatomic pathology as needed.
  • Provides technical assistance for hospital initiatives involving gross room processes.
  • Collects and processes biobanking tissues and bodily fluids per institutional IRB approved protocols.
  • Prepares materials and participates on interdisciplinary meetings (tumor boards surgical pathology conferences autopsy conferences).

Requirements:

Formal Education:
  • Bachelors degree in a chemical or biological science or medical laboratory technology from an accredited institution or equivalent laboratory training and experience meeting requirements defined in CLIA regulation 42CFR493.1489. Masters degree preferred. Accredited Pathologist Assistant Program graduates preferred.
Work Experience:
  • One or more years of experience performing gross examination and evaluation of surgical and/or autopsy specimens. Pathologist Assistant Program graduates require no experience.
Required Licenses Certifications Registrations:
  • Certification or certification-eligible by the American Association of Pathologists Assistants American Society of Clinical Pathology or equivalent recognized organization required upon hire. If certification-eligible upon hire must obtain within 2 years from hire date.
